- 数据来源与采集
- 数据采集方法
- 数据存储与管理
- 数据库存储
- 文件存储
- 数据管理规范
- 数据查询与分析
- 基本查询
- 统计分析
- 趋势分析
- 高级分析
- 系统实施落实
- 界面设计
- 功能模块
- 技术选型
- 测试与部署
新澳开奖结果记录查询表,在彩票爱好者和研究人员眼中,是一项重要的资源。它不仅记录了历史开奖数据,也为分析规律、预测未来走势提供了基础。然而,仅仅拥有数据是不够的,如何高效地查询、管理和利用这些数据,才是关键。本文将围绕新澳开奖结果记录查询表的解决方案实施落实进行详细解答。
数据来源与采集
首先,数据的可靠性至关重要。新澳开奖结果记录的来源必须是官方渠道,以确保数据的准确性和权威性。常见的官方渠道包括新澳彩票官方网站、官方APP以及授权的第三方数据服务平台。避免从非官方或来源不明的网站获取数据,以免受到错误或伪造信息的误导。
数据采集方法
数据采集的方法主要有两种:手动采集和自动化采集。手动采集适合数据量较小的情况,可以通过复制粘贴或手动录入的方式进行。但当需要大量历史数据时,手动采集效率低下,且容易出现错误。此时,更推荐使用自动化采集,例如:
网络爬虫:利用网络爬虫程序,可以定期从官方网站抓取最新的开奖数据,并将其存储在数据库中。爬虫程序需要根据官方网站的页面结构进行定制,并定期维护,以应对网站结构的变化。需要注意,在爬取数据时,必须遵守网站的robots.txt协议,避免对服务器造成不必要的压力,以及违反相关法律法规。
API接口:一些官方或授权的第三方数据平台会提供API接口,用户可以通过API接口直接获取数据。相比网络爬虫,API接口更加稳定和高效,且通常提供更加结构化的数据格式,便于后续处理和分析。但使用API接口可能需要付费或申请授权。
无论采用哪种方法,都应定期检查数据的准确性,并进行备份,防止数据丢失或损坏。
数据存储与管理
采集到的数据需要进行有效的存储和管理,以便后续的查询和分析。常见的存储方式包括:
数据库存储
使用关系型数据库(如MySQL、PostgreSQL)或非关系型数据库(如MongoDB)存储开奖结果数据是一种高效的方式。关系型数据库适合存储结构化的数据,可以使用SQL语句进行复杂的查询操作。而非关系型数据库则更加灵活,适合存储半结构化或非结构化的数据。数据库存储可以实现数据的索引、排序、分组和统计等功能,大大提高了数据查询和管理的效率。
文件存储
对于小规模的数据,也可以采用文件存储,如CSV文件或Excel文件。这种方式简单易用,但当数据量较大时,文件读写效率较低,且不利于数据的检索和分析。文件存储通常适合存储原始数据备份,或进行临时性的数据操作。
数据管理规范
无论采用哪种存储方式,都应建立完善的数据管理规范:
数据清洗: 对采集到的原始数据进行清洗,去除重复、错误、或不完整的数据。
数据标准化: 将数据统一格式,例如日期格式、数字格式等,方便后续的处理和分析。
数据备份: 定期备份数据,防止数据丢失或损坏。
数据安全: 对存储数据进行加密,保护数据安全,防止未经授权的访问。
数据查询与分析
有效的查询和分析是新澳开奖结果记录查询表的最终目的。根据不同的需求,可以进行各种类型的查询和分析操作:
基本查询
通过日期、期号或奖项等条件进行基本查询,例如查询特定日期或期号的开奖结果,或查询特定奖项的中奖号码。
统计分析
进行统计分析,例如统计每个号码出现的频率,分析号码分布规律,以及计算各种奖项的中奖概率。可以使用SQL语句或编程语言(如Python)进行统计分析。
趋势分析
通过图表或可视化工具,对历史开奖数据进行趋势分析,例如观察号码的冷热趋势,或分析号码组合的模式。可以使用Excel、Tableau等工具进行趋势分析。
高级分析
利用机器学习或数据挖掘技术,对历史数据进行高级分析,例如预测未来开奖号码的范围,或识别潜在的号码组合模式。可以使用Python中的Scikit-learn、TensorFlow等库进行高级分析。需要注意的是,彩票结果具有随机性,任何预测都仅供参考,切勿沉迷。
系统实施落实
为了更好地实施上述解决方案,需要开发一个系统或工具,以便用户方便快捷地查询和分析开奖数据:
界面设计
设计简洁友好的用户界面,使用户能够快速找到所需的功能。界面应支持各种查询条件,并提供清晰易懂的数据展示形式。
功能模块
系统应包括以下主要功能模块:
数据采集模块: 用于自动采集和更新最新的开奖数据。
数据存储模块: 用于存储和管理历史数据。
数据查询模块: 用于根据各种条件进行数据查询。
数据分析模块: 用于进行统计分析、趋势分析和高级分析。
可视化模块: 用于展示数据分析结果,生成图表和可视化报表。
技术选型
根据实际需求和技术水平,选择合适的技术栈进行开发。常用的技术栈包括:
前端: HTML、CSS、JavaScript,React、Vue或Angular框架。
后端: Python、Java、PHP等,以及相应的Web框架(如Django、Spring Boot、Laravel)。
数据库: MySQL、PostgreSQL、MongoDB等。
测试与部署
系统开发完成后,应进行充分的测试,确保系统的稳定性和可靠性。测试内容包括功能测试、性能测试、安全测试等。测试通过后,将系统部署到服务器或云平台上,并进行持续的维护和更新。
2024年新澳开奖结果,新澳开奖结果记录查询表的解决方案实施落实是一个系统性的工程,需要从数据采集、存储、管理、查询、分析以及系统开发等多个方面进行考虑。只有建立了完善的机制,才能高效地利用开奖数据,为彩票爱好者和研究人员提供有价值的参考信息。需要特别强调的是,彩票具有随机性,请理性对待,切勿沉迷。